Autor Tema: Ayuda con ejercicio en c# con BD  (Leído 270 veces)

ThiDaper

  • Sin experiencia
  • *
  • APR2.COM
  • Mensajes: 8
    • Ver Perfil
Ayuda con ejercicio en c# con BD
« en: 07 de Junio 2021, 01:02 »
Hola buenas quisiera que me ayudaran a hacer este ejercicio en C#
las intrucciones son bien simples la verdad:

Crear un sistema de inventario básico

Consideraciones:
1 .- Debe tener un CRUD.
2.- El modelo inicial debería tener al menos los siguientes atributos
  -Id_Producto
  -Descripcion_Producto
  -Cantidad_Producto
  -Valor_Producto
Ademas deberia tener la posibilidad de exportar a un txt el inventario actual.

Deben entregar incluir las querys de la BD una para crear la bd y otro para crear la tabla (se pueden obtener del management de SQL SERVER).


por lo primero que parti fue crear un menu para el ejercicio
Código: [Seleccionar]
using System;
using System.Collections.Generic;
using System.Linq;
using System.Text;
using System.Threading.Tasks;
 
namespace Menu_inventario
{
    class Program
    {
        static void Main(string[] args)
        {
             
            bool salir = false;
 
            while (!salir) {
 
                try
                {
                     
                    Console.WriteLine("1. Ingresar inventario");
                    Console.WriteLine("2. Buscar en el inventario");
                    Console.WriteLine("3. Editar inventario");
                    Console.WriteLine("4. Eliminar inventario");
                    Console.WriteLine("4. Salir");
                    Console.WriteLine("Elige una de las opciones");
                    int opcion = Convert.ToInt32(Console.ReadLine());
 
                    switch (opcion)
                    {
                        case 1:
                            Console.WriteLine("Has elegido la opción 1");
                            break;
 
                        case 2:
                            Console.WriteLine("Has elegido la opción 2");
                            break;
 
                        case 3:
                            Console.WriteLine("Has elegido la opción 3");
                            break;
                        case 4:
                            Console.WriteLine("Has elegido la opción 4");
                            break;

                        case 5:
                            Console.WriteLine("Has elegido salir de la aplicación");
                            salir = true;
                            break;
                        default:
                            Console.WriteLine("Opcion incorrecta, ingrese una opcion valida");
                            break;
                    }
 
                }
                catch (FormatException e)
                {
                 
                }
            }
 
            Console.ReadLine();
 
        }
    }
}

lo siguiente debería ser crear las arrylist para guardar la información, el ejercicio quedaria bien con un formulario grafico pero aun no aprendo  como hacer. de antemano gracias.


nachox26

  • Sin experiencia
  • *
  • APR2.COM
  • Mensajes: 1
    • Ver Perfil
Re: Ayuda con ejercicio en c# con BD
« Respuesta #1 en: 09 de Junio 2021, 08:12 »
hola, queria pedirte que si resuelves el ejercicio lo podías subir completo, ya que tengo algo parecido que hacer y me serviría la base de este mismo o si existe alguno similar por el foro que alguien suba el link muchas gracias

 

Sobre la educación, sólo puedo decir que es el tema más importante en el que nosotros, como pueblo, debemos involucrarnos.

Abraham Lincoln (1808-1865) Presidente estadounidense.

aprenderaprogramar.com: Desde 2006 comprometidos con la didáctica y divulgación de la programación

Preguntas y respuestas

¿Cómo establecer o cambiar la imagen asociada (avatar) de usuario?
  1. Inicia sesión con tu nombre de usuario y contraseña.
  2. Pulsa en perfil --> perfil del foro
  3. Elige la imagen personalizada que quieras usar. Puedes escogerla de una galería de imágenes o subirla desde tu ordenador.
  4. En la parte final de la página pulsa el botón "cambiar perfil".